Output f6b5959b3d943efffd7d2eebde7ac582a3ae5fc5798d0e7cf6fce61b676b8fa6:2

value
51597526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52d3d939650ae59f4c5c8535080997ea68c5c77a OP_EQUAL
address
39Ey7mVUoXQDpXWophirzkSVAA5JYJGbLs
transaction
f6b5959b3d943efffd7d2eebde7ac582a3ae5fc5798d0e7cf6fce61b676b8fa6
spent
true